The speech delivered by the President of the Democratic Republic of Congo, Félix-Antoine Tshisekedi Tshilombo, on June 29, 2024, during the celebration of the 64th anniversary of the country’s independence, reveals an unwavering determination to defend the territorial integrity and to restore peace in the eastern region of the country, plagued by rebel groups such as the M23 and other militias.

Faced with a complex and demanding security situation, the Head of State affirms his unwavering desire to protect the Congolese territory and bring peace for the well-being of the population. In his capacity as supreme commander of the armed forces and the police, he assures the Congolese people of his commitment to fight against all forms of aggression and to restore security in regions affected by conflicts.

Furthermore, Félix Tshisekedi expresses his solidarity with the victims of Rwandan aggression in the east of the country, recalling the need for a collective and determined response to face these major challenges. He also underlines his commitment to the social well-being of the population, by asking the government to put in place measures aimed at relieving the cost of living and improving the purchasing power of Congolese households.
